| `Granularity` | The evaluation granularity. Accepted values are:<br><br> `Phoneme`, which shows the score on the full-text, word, and phoneme levels.<br>`Word`, which shows the score on the full-text and word levels. <br>`FullText`, which shows the score on the full-text level only.<br><br> The default setting is `Phoneme`. | Optional |
9191
| `Dimension` | Defines the output criteria. Accepted values are:<br><br> `Basic`, which shows the accuracy score only. <br>`Comprehensive`, which shows scores on more dimensions (for example, fluency score and completeness score on the full-text level, and error type on the word level).<br><br> To see definitions of different score dimensions and word error types, see [Response properties](#response-properties). The default setting is `Basic`. | Optional |
9292
| `EnableMiscue` | Enables miscue calculation. With this parameter enabled, the pronounced words are compared to the reference text. They are marked with omission or insertion based on the comparison. Accepted values are `False` and `True`. The default setting is `False`. | Optional |

| `Display` | The display form of the recognized text, with punctuation and capitalization added. This parameter is the same as what `DisplayText` provides when the format is set to `simple`. |
316316
| `AccuracyScore` | Pronunciation accuracy of the speech. Accuracy indicates how closely the phonemes match a native speaker's pronunciation. The accuracy score at the word and full-text levels is aggregated from the accuracy score at the phoneme level. |
317317
| `FluencyScore` | Fluency of the provided speech. Fluency indicates how closely the speech matches a native speaker's use of silent breaks between words. |

| `CompletenessScore` | Completeness of the speech, determined by calculating the ratio of pronounced words to reference text input. |
320320
| `PronScore` | Overall score that indicates the pronunciation quality of the provided speech. This score is aggregated from `AccuracyScore`, `FluencyScore`, and `CompletenessScore` with weight. |
321321
| `ErrorType` | Value that indicates whether a word is omitted, inserted, or badly pronounced, compared to `ReferenceText`. Possible values are `None` (meaning no error on this word), `Omission`, `Insertion`, and `Mispronunciation`. |
